Broadlume Purchase Order API

The Purchase Order API from Broadlume — 13 operation(s) for purchase order.

Broadlume Purchase Order API is one of 28 APIs that Broadlume publishes on the APIs.io network, described by a machine-readable OpenAPI specification.

Tagged areas include Purchase Order. The published artifact set on APIs.io includes an OpenAPI specification, API documentation, an API reference, and authentication docs.

This API exposes 16 operations across 13 paths. It is described by OpenAPI 3.2.0, at version v1.

Requests are made against a single base URL, https://api.rmaster.com/api.

Authentication & Security 2

Broadlume Purchase Order API declares 2 security schemes for authenticating requests. An API key is passed in the header as x-api-key (apiKeyAuth). An API key is passed in the header as token (sessionToken). By default, every request must be authenticated.

  • apiKeyAuth — API key issued by Broadlume, required on every request.
  • sessionToken — User session token obtained from POST /{alias}/token. Sessions expire after a server-specified idle timeout (default 5 minutes); refresh with the keepalive end…
